- NFL Week 8 Goes Retro with Throwback Uniforms Across the League
Week 8 turns back the clock as teams unveil throwback uniforms that celebrate NFL history. The Steelers revive a 1933-era gold-and-black design, the Packers go all-white, and the Chargers roll out a navy “Super Chargers” look—alongside other clubs reviving legendary colorways. A vivid tribute to rivalries and tradition that adds a new layer to the weekend slate.
